// src/services/edgePublisher.js
|
|
// Publishes Traefik/Velocity backend routing + DNS (Technitium + Cloudflare)
|
|
// and handles multi-game support. Minecraft uses Velocity, other games use Traefik.
|
|
//
|
|
// Relies on env:
|
|
// VELOCITY_EDGE_IP (e.g. 10.70.0.241)
|
|
// TRAEFIK_EDGE_IP (e.g. 10.60.0.242)
|
|
// CLOUDFLARE_EDGE_IP (e.g. 139.64.165.248) // public ZPACK OPNsense
|
|
// EDGE_PUBLIC_IP (legacy fallback for public IP)
|
|
// DNS_ZONE or TECHNITIUM_ZONE (e.g. zerolaghub.quest)
|
|
|
|
import proxyClient from "./proxyClient.js";
|
|
import dns from "./technitiumClient.js";
|
|
import cloudflareClient from "./cloudflareClient.js";
|
|
import velocityClient from "./velocityClient.js";
|
|
import { unpublish } from "./dePublisher.js";
|
|
|
|
/* -------------------------------------------------------------------------- */
|
|
/* Game metadata */
|
|
/* -------------------------------------------------------------------------- */
|
|
|
|
const GAME_SRV = {
|
|
minecraft: { service: "minecraft", protocol: "tcp", defaultPort: 25565 },
|
|
mc: { service: "minecraft", protocol: "tcp", defaultPort: 25565 },
|
|
rust: { service: "rust", protocol: "udp", defaultPort: 28015 },
|
|
terraria: { service: "terraria", protocol: "tcp", defaultPort: 7777 },
|
|
projectzomboid: { service: "projectzomboid", protocol: "udp", defaultPort: 16261 },
|
|
valheim: { service: "valheim", protocol: "udp", defaultPort: 2456 },
|
|
palworld: { service: "palworld", protocol: "udp", defaultPort: 8211 },
|
|
generic: { service: "game", protocol: "tcp", defaultPort: 25565 },
|
|
};
